Since I installed a new version of TV Scheduler on a new machine, I occasionally get "Consumer Did Not Start", which I've seen before, and "Capture Type Reset (Full-TS)", which I haven't. It has the effect of recording the whole Mux instead of the channel I'd selected.

Any ideas? I don't mind it resetting, but I'd rather it didn't fill my disk up with 12 GB per hour of a multiplex, the vast majority of which I don't want.

Now this is interesting. I had DVB web scheduler (5.2.0.7) running last night while tinkering and had the exact same thing happen and yes, its because the PIDs for the program have changed. WS is set to record to the TS-MUX option, but like your experience it switched to TS FULL when the event was auto-restarted. In a way its a smart behaviour.
